Ensemble Stars!! Music, the all-direction immersive mobile rhythm game, the essential sequel of Ensemble Stars! Basic, will be released soon! Idols from Yumenosaki Academy start their brand-new journey. You will surely find your ideal type among all 49 stylish, shining stars!
Elaborated 3D live scenes, engaging stories by famous playwrights, and a luxurious voice cast—enjoy everything about your idols here! Immerse yourself in a new experience!
[Super Real 3D LIVE, Closer to the Stage]
Switch on the 3D LIVE mode, enjoy the melodious music, and see the stylish MV performances unfold before your eyes. Four difficulty levels from Easy to Expert for Live Stages are available. The Live experience remains the same on all difficulty levels, so please enjoy the fabulous beats on whatever level you like!
You are free to set any idol as a Center for performance and change outfits for your idols. Center idols give mesmerizing Special Performances (SPP)!
[Heart-Warming Bonds, Bitter-Sweet Story]
Ensemble Stars!! Music is mainly written by AKIRA, the renowned Japanese light novelist, and it continues the story of Ensemble Stars! Basic. Young idols set out on their journey into the world and begin to explore the entertainment industry. Excitement, hesitation, joy, and tears await on their way toward a bright future. Every day, something new in Ensemble Square pulls at your heartstrings.
[Top Voice Cast, A Feast for the Ears]
Hikaru Midorikawa, Yuki Kaji, Tetsuya Kakihara, Showtaro Morikubo, Tomoaki Maeno… 40+ First-class voice actors are featured. This is an immersive feast for the ears you should never miss!
[Exclusive Office, Design Your Own Idol Zone]
Pick your favorite furniture, ornaments, and themed suites to create your own dreamy little idol zone. Find your idols’ adorable reactions to special furniture! They may enjoy shaved ice on the beach, or sleep soundly with fluffy sleep masks on… discover more delicate, lovely reactions by yourself!
[Multilingual Stories, Brand New Experience]
Multilingual stories are available in the official English version of Ensemble Stars!! Music for a richer game experience. You can choose to read the stories in English, Simplified Chinese, Traditional Chinese, or Korean.
